Private sector records 1st business expansion in 3mths — Stanbic IBTC Report
The private sector recorded the first business expansion in three months in December driven by increases in both output and new order coupled with recovery in demand, according to the Stanbic IBTC Bank Purchasing Managers Index, PMI. Loan apps: FCCPC says new regulation to address rising debt coming in 2024
The Federal Competition and Consumer Protection Commission (FCCPC) has said it would be developing a new regulatory framework to address Nigerians’ rising indebtedness to digital money lenders (DMLs), known as loan apps. P&G to end manufacturing operations in Nigeria, reverts to an import-only business model
P&G, which operates in some 180 countries of the world, produces a range of products for the Nigerian market, including Always sanitary pad, Pampers, Ariel detergent, Oral B toothpaste, and Gillette shaving stick.
